One of my favorite things to layer up is the mini pizza boxes! They are so cute and the possibilities of what to put inside them are endless. Here I filled it with a sewing kit. I think this sheet of DSP from Follow Your Art Designer Series Paper fits the bill perfectly.
Sew many fun and cheery colors in this DSP. Did you see what I did there?
You can really see all the layers from this angle. There are 2 on the top of the box, 4 on the belly band and 2 on the inside as seen in the first photo above.
